Medvedev, Wawrinka, Monfils, and Shelton to Kick Off the Week: Monday’s Schedule in Monte-Carlo

The Monte-Carlo Masters 1000 began this Sunday with three first-round matches played. However, the schedule will undoubtedly intensify tomorrow.
To start the day on the Rainier III court, Stan Wawrinka, the 2014 tournament champion and wild-card recipient, will face Alejandro Tabilo. This match will be followed by a clash between Yunchaokete Bu and Lorenzo Musetti, before a rematch of last year’s round of 16 between Daniil Medvedev and Karen Khachanov.
Fabio Fognini, the 2018 winner of this Masters 1000, will take on Francisco Cerundolo in the final match on the center court.
On the Princes’ court, the schedule will be just as packed, with tightly contested matchups. Jiri Lehecka and Sebastian Korda will battle it out starting at 11 a.m., followed by Gaël Monfils opening his tournament against Fabian Marozsan, whom he defeated in Miami less than a month ago.
The last two matches will be equally enticing: Mariano Navone will challenge Matteo Berrettini, followed by Ben Shelton’s debut against Alejandro Davidovich Fokina, the 2022 finalist.
Finally, the following matches will take place on the EA Massy court: Giron vs. Shapovalov, Auger-Aliassime vs. Altmaier, and Müller vs. Ugo Carabelli.
